46) a baseball diamond is a square with an area of 8100 square feet. The length of the diagonal of any square equal to the square root of 2 times it's side length. Find the distance from home plate to second base (the length of the diagonal) to the nearest hundredth of a foot.

let 'x' represent the length of the square
area = x^2
8100 = x^2
x = 90
length of the diagonal, we have a square so we take the square root of the sum of the square of the sides:
sqrt(90^2 + 90^2) = 127.279
the distance from home plate to second is 127.28 feet
